Defense Technology International - May 2008 - (Page 8) AROUND THE WORLD NEWS BRIEFS MIG-31 UPGRADE ADDS LONG-RANGE MISSILES The Russian air force has taken another step in modernizing its fleet of MiG-31 Foxhound interceptors, which entered service in the early 1980s. The first two upgraded MiG-31BMs were delivered to a training center at Savasleika air base in March, where operational tests and evaluations—as well as air- and ground-crew training—take place. The updates focus on the Zaslon weapon-control system, which uses phased-array radar, and is capable of simultaneously tracking 10 targets while engaging four at a range of 110 naut. mi. Radar and computer improvements double the detection range, air force officials say. Cockpit avionics have also been upgraded, with color LCD displays and a satellite navigation system. The upgrade equips the MiG-31 with ultra-long-range missiles. These most likely include the Novator KS-172 (AAM-L) air-to-air missile, with a range of 220 naut. mi. The weapon was first tested in 1994. It was displayed at Moscow’s MAKS-2007 air show on a Sukhoi Su-35 fighter. Another reported advantage of the MiG-31BM is its ability to counter stealth cruise missiles and future hypersonic aircraft. ■ MIG CORP. DECOY SINGS SWAN SONG FOR TORPEDOES Rafael Advanced Defense Systems of Israel officially unveiled its fourth-generation Torbuster hard-kill torpedo decoy for submarines at Pacific 2008 earlier this year in Sydney. The device defends against acoustic homing torpedoes. The weapon works after launch by seducing an incoming torpedo through transmission of acoustic signals using a technology based on Rafael’s Scutter reactive acoustic decoy for ships. As the torpedo homes in, the decoy senses when the weapon is at the closest point of approach and explodes, inflicting sufficient damage to neutralize the torpedo. Rafael also displayed Wizard, a passive radiofrequency corner reflector decoy. Wizard distracts or seduces radar-guided anti-ship missiles with chaff-discrimination capabilities. It comes in single or twin corner-deflector configurations. The decoys are launched from a ship and float in the air for a preset amount of time while deflecting missiles aimed at the vessel. Trishul, based on Russia’s 9M33 Osa missile (SA-N4 Gecko), had a range of 9.5 km. (5.9 mi.) and altitude of 4.5 km. It was 3.2 meters (10.5 ft.) long, 21 cm. (8.3 in.) in diameter and had a launch weight of 125 kg. (275 lb.). Trishul used a three-beam K-band (2040 GHz.) radar command-to-line-of-sight guidance system. It was to be deployed on ships, truck-mounted quad launchers and the army’s BMP-1 armored vehicle chassis. India is now scrambling to find a quick-reaction anti-aircraft weapon. The air force seems to have found a solution in Rafael’s Spyder SR, with 18 systems ordered for air base protection. The navy is working with the Israeli Barak missile system and the Barak 8/NG, which is in development.
